Visitors on the night shift at the Calverton Mill site may use the first-aid room on the ground floor, adjacent to the loading corridor, but only when accompanied by a member of staff. All use must be recorded in the incident book kept inside the room, including minor treatments such as plasters or eye rinses. The room is kept locked outside daytime hours for supply security. Night-shift staff can open the door using the pass code below.

staff pass of yagaf-tagag = bdg-YWCJLC-04056583

Quick note on Gatewisp, our internal API gateway: every service gets a default bucket of 200 requests per minute, and yes, people hit it constantly. Don't just bump limits — file a capacity note first. To edit rate policies you'll need access to the Gatewisp admin shell, which unlocks with the recovery passphrase listed below.

unlock words, fawig-bagef: olidor-holir-istox-holath-tamys-quenion-giliel

## Break-Glass: Bakery Order Cutoff Override

Hey release folks — if the Crumbline cutoff job locks orders early again, you can break glass and reopen the window. Heads up: this pings the whole Ovenside crew, so don't do it for one stray croissant order. Flip the override in the Proofer console, then confirm with the passphrase below.

recovery phrase for yahap-faduf: sorion-kasath-briath-gorius-ulaael-zorvan-aldiel-quenwyn-casdor-framir-julwyn-novvan-zorox

Quarterly Planning Note — Regional Sales Review

For sales leads: the Westfen region exceeded target by 6%, while Corrow Vale lagged at 88% of plan, largely due to delayed Pellinor launches. Territory-by-territory figures are attached for your review ahead of the planning session. Please verify your pipeline entries by Thursday. The strategic implications for next year are detailed in the confidential note below.

board note of yagug-taweg: Only 34 of the 546 pilot accounts renewed Norael, so a churn review is set for April 24. Zorvanox Freight is in early talks to buy Oliwynox Works for about $200.7 million.